Book Preview: 1967: A Complete Rock Music History of the Summer of Love

Author Harvey Kubernik takes his passion for the '60s and focuses it on a particularly significant year, one that teemed with revolutionary sights, sounds, thoughts and deeds. Kubernik's own eloquent, authoritative narrative acts as the connective tissue between incisive recollections from a gallery of eyewitness participants, both famous and obscure, all of it fascinating, taking us on a month-by-month trip through a golden year. The pages are packed with a treasure trove of vintage Guy Webster and Henry Diltz photos, making the book as eye-pleasing as it is thoughtful. Focused, substance-filled and attractive to look at, 1967 might be Kubernik's best book to date.
